FAQs for booking flights from Spain to the United States

  • How does KAYAK find such low prices on flights from Spain to the United States?

    KAYAK is a travel search engine. That means we look across the web to find the best prices we can find for our users. With over 2 billion flight queries processed yearly, we are able to display a variety of prices and options on flights from Spain to the United States.

  • How does KAYAK's flight Price Forecast tool help me choose the right time to buy my flight ticket from Spain to the United States?

    KAYAK’s flight Price Forecast tool uses historical data to determine whether the price for a flight to the United States from Spain is likely to change within 7 days, so travelers know whether to wait or book now.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Spain to the United States?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to the United States with an airline and back to Spain with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Spain to the United States?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to the United States from Spain up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
